The ‘Locally Made’ initiative is a new and exciting collaboration between The Great British Exchange and John Lewis. The Great British Exchange sources products from local suppliers, which are then stocked at the nearest John Lewis store. The products are also available to buy nationally through John Lewis.com. The project has launched in 13 stores across the UK, from Aberdeen to Westfield, with plans for it to be extended into more stores. The project gives smaller suppliers the opportunity to gain access to retail giants, which often can be difficult. For retailers, the initiative offers newness, quality and products with provenance and inspiring stories to engage consumers. ISLE OF SKYE INTERVIEW
Inspired when working for a local soap company on the Isle of Skye back in 2006, founder James noticed a gap in the market. James set up a small workshop where he started making his first candles. Since then, the company has continued to grow and now has four more of its own stores in Scotland, as well as selling to over 150 outlets across the UK and overseas, including the USA, Australia and Germany. Could you tell me the benefits you have seen from being featured in the John Lewis Locally Made department? At the Isle of Skye Candle Company we make a big deal about our products being handmade in the Highlands, so in terms of the brand fitting into the ‘Locally Made’ marketing, it’s a perfect fit. Most importantly, we feel there’s a real vogue for both British and locally made products and this has been reflected in the success of our sales in John Lewis.
You recently took part in a My John Lewis Evening event in Glasgow. How did you feel this was received in-store by customers? The evening was very well received and sales benefited directly from the experience. Customers responded well to the concept and we were able to build further on our relationships with the Glasgow team. The team at The GBE were readily available and very helpful with the opportunity. What do you see as the next, future steps for Isle of Skye Candle Company in 2018? We would like to increase our presence within the UK, in England especially, either through representation in more John Lewis outlets or independent GBE represented stores. In addition to this we have plans to continue to grow our international exports.

FIREBOX: UNICORN TEARS INTERVIEW
Please could you tell us a bit about Firebox as a business... Firebox is a London-based online retailer that is on a mission to shake up the homeware and gifting sector by curating a range of unconventional homewares, food, drink and ‘gifts with a twist’. What is your company mission? Firebox’s mission is to shake things up and get people to embrace their more imaginative side. Our best selling product, Unicorn Tears Gin Liqueur, is a fine example of our ethos. The gin is an iridescent, shimmering, magical concoction made from the tears of real unicorns. Can you tell us about the benefits of being part of the John Lewis Gin Library? We were invited to become part of the John Lewis Gin Library, which contained a number of artisanal gins, and we were delighted for Unicorn Tears Gin to become a part of the category. Being promoted through the Gin Library meant that the product received more and more widespread
attention - initially Unicorn Tears Gin started out at twelve John Lewis stores, and as a result of its popularity, it ended up in every store and was listed on their website, which has increased the products’ reach across the nation. GS1: THE GLOBAL LANGUAGE OF BUSINESS
When you join GS1 UK, you’ll become part of a community of businesses from all over the world – over 2 million globally and 32,000 in the UK. In order to trade with most of the UKs leading brands, retailers, marketplaces and even the NHS, you need to be part of the GS1 UK community and have a unique product identifier - the GTIN (Global Trade Item Number). GTINs are the numbers that sit under the barcode you see on almost every product. Previously known as an EAN or UPC. It’s like a passport number for your products, enabling them to be identified and linked back to your company anywhere in the world.
